Transaction 5940ed5e0854152086c0676bc3abdbb12a074230edc7e7e24ef85178f19135a9
2 Input
2 Outputs
- 5940ed5e0854152086c0676bc3abdbb12a074230edc7e7e24ef85178f19135a9:0
- 5940ed5e0854152086c0676bc3abdbb12a074230edc7e7e24ef85178f19135a9:1
value 472238
address 3E9WVCmcn3qLai1iJByBdkKTCoTcQYMSpU
value 5186952
address 15TfyzXQwoyDTLrEGAqCbgpRvjMXvF4jS2